Q) In August how low does the lake get?
A) When the lake is full it has an elevation of 4828 feet. In 2022, it was fullest on June, at 4827.44 feet. On July 19th 2022, it was at 4824.34 feet.
The closest boat ramp to us is at the Donnelly City Park which has an end of ramp elevation of 4817 feet. At the end of August and in September we use the ramp at Rainbow Point, 4814 feet, or the ramp at Poison Creek, 4812 feet.
All of this information and more than you will ever want to know can be found at the U.S. Bureau of Reclamation's website.

*Lake Cascade is a reservoir used for irrigation. The lake level varies during the year. At high water, the beaches around the lake are covered or nearly covered by water. At low water, the beaches are large and the lake is small and shallow.
